Sar is a small village of 252 hectares in Shahbad Tehsil in Baran district in the State of Rajasthan,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Sar depends on Baran, the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include Two taps, One Well supply, which is 16.00% of the total supply, Two tanks, Two tubewells, and One handpump.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ources - One river, Two canals and Two springs. Sar is also surrounded by Two lakes.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Handpump. Sar's pin code is 325217[4], and village code is 03920400. The area of Sar is segregated as 50 hectares irrigated area, 98 hectares unirrigated, the 16 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 88 hectare area not available for cultivation.

Sar has Two banks and Two credit societies for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Sar is a census village in the district of Baran, Rajasthan. The village has a total population of 506 and has total administration over 103 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Sar has 104 children, 45 boys and 59 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 417 (82.41%) males constitute 206 (40.71%) of the population and females 211 (41.70%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 240 people are literate in Sar out of which 147 are males and 93 are females.

Sar has the following educational facilities:

  • 1 Education facility
  • 1 Primary school

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 181 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 118 male, 63 female with 120 (66.3%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 115 males and 5 females. 114 males and 1 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 1 male. 61 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.

They depend on the agricultural markets (Mandi) of the nearby towns of Baran to sell agricultural produce and make their living.
